A chemical kinetic mechanism for the combustion of n-decane has been compiled and validated for a wide range of combustion regimes. Validation has been performed by using experimental measurements on a premised flame of n-decane, O-2 and N-2, stabilized at 1 atm on a flat-flame burner, as well as from shock-tube ignition experiments. from jet-stirred reactor experiments and from a freely propagating premixed flame. The reaction mechanism features similar to 600 reactions and 67 species. The oxidation of C-1-C-2-species and the description of the hydrogen-oxygen system is similar to that of well-established mechanisms for lower hydrocarbons. Special attention is directed towards an accurate description of species relevant to pollutant formation. The low-temperature oxidation mechanism is lumped from similar mechanisms in the recent literature to account for every type of reaction appearing in this combustion regime, e.g., thermal decomposition of alkanes, H-atom abstraction, alkyl radical isomerization, and p-decomposition for the high temperature range, and a few additional reactions at low temperatures. The transition between low and high temperatures with a negative emperature dependence is excellently reproduced. (C) 2001 by The Combustion Institute.
